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 48 and 40 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 48 × 5 = 240,
14/48 = 14 × 5/48 × 5 = 70/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 6 = 240,
45/40 = 45 × 6/40 × 6 = 270/240 - Add the two like fractions:
70/240 + 270/240 = 70 + 270/240 = 340/240 - 340/240 simplified gives 17/12
- So, 14/48 + 45/40 = 17/12
